DuPont Mobility and Materials Zytel® 101L BKB009 PA66  (discontinued **)
Categories: Polymer; Thermoplastic; Nylon (Polyamide PA); Nylon 66 (PA66)

Material Notes: Unreinforced Polyamide 66

While this product line has been acquired by Celanese, this specific grade had been disconued while still a DuPont product so it is listed here as a discontinued DuPont product.

Physical PropertiesMetricEnglishComments
Density 1.14 g/cc0.0412 lb/in³DAM; ISO 1183
 
Mechanical PropertiesMetricEnglishComments
Tensile Strength, Yield 50.0 MPa7250 psi50% RH; ISO 527-1/-2
 88.0 MPa12800 psiDAM; ISO 527-1/-2
Elongation at Break 16 %16 %DAM; ISO 527-1/-2
 >= 50 %>= 50 %50% RH; ISO 527-1/-2
Elongation at Yield 4.6 %4.6 %DAM; ISO 527-1/-2
 25 %25 %50% RH; ISO 527-1/-2
Tensile Modulus 1.40 GPa203 ksi50% RH; ISO 527-1/-2
 3.05 GPa442 ksiDAM; ISO 527-1/-2
Flexural Modulus 1.20 GPa174 ksi50% RH; ISO 178
 2.80 GPa406 ksiDAM; ISO 178
Poissons Ratio 0.370.37DAM; ISO 527-1/-2
 0.430.4350%RH; ISO 527-1/-2

Thermal PropertiesMetricEnglishComments
Melting Point 262 °C504 °F10°C/min; DAM; ISO 11357-1/-3
Deflection Temperature at 0.46 MPa (66 psi) 190 °C374 °FDAM; ISO 75-1/-2
Deflection Temperature at 1.8 MPa (264 psi) 70.0 °C158 °FDAM; ISO 75-1/-2

Processing PropertiesMetricEnglishComments
Melt Temperature 280 - 300 °C536 - 572 °FInjection
 290 °C554 °FInjection Optimum
Mold Temperature 50.0 - 90.0 °C122 - 194 °FInjection
 70.0 °C158 °FInjection Optimum
Ejection Temperature 190 °C374 °FInjection
Drying Temperature 80.0 °C176 °FInjection
Dry Time 2.00 - 4.00 hour2.00 - 4.00 hourDehumidified Dryer; Injection
Moisture Content 0.20 %0.20 %Injection
Hold Pressure 50.0 - 100 MPa7250 - 14500 psiInjection

Materials flagged as discontinued () are no longer part of the manufacturer’s standard product line according to our latest information. These materials may be available by special order, in distribution inventory, or reinstated as an active product. Data sheets from materials that are no longer available remain in MatWeb to assist users in finding replacement materials.
